JAMMU, Aug 22: BSF Director General Daljit Singh Chawdhary today visited forward areas along the International Border in Jammu frontier to review the situation and operational preparedness of the troop, officials said.

He also interacted with troops on the ground and was briefed about security measures by top officials.
This is the first visit of the DG to the Jammu Frontier after taking over as head of the force recently.
His visit to the border belt comes ahead of the three-phased elections in Jammu and Kashmir beginning September 18.
The three-tier security grid along the International Border and Line of Control is being strengthened with more deployment of BSF troops and nearly 1,000 recently trained border police personnel backed by the Village Defence Groups (VDGs), officials said.
Chawdhary was received by IG DK Boora and other senior officers of the Jammu Frontier.
The IG BSF gave a detailed presentation to the DG BSF, covering all critical aspects of border security and domination, including the prevailing security scenario along the IB in Jammu.
The DG BSF visited Border Out Posts (BOPs) and also reviewed the operational preparedness of field formations in the Samba-Kathua sector and Sunderbani sector. He interacted with BSF Sector Commander and Battalion commanders on border management aspects.
He also addressed Sainik Sammelan at the Frontier Headquarters and praised the troops’ for their dedication towards border duties and told them to maintain effective border domination to prevent anti-national activities.
